Mappedin

Mappedin is an indoor mapping platform with AI tools for creating and sharing maps.

In-depth review: Mappedin

952 words · Editorial

Mappedin occupies a specific and increasingly necessary niche in the mapping ecosystem: it is purpose-built for indoor spaces that need to be navigable, manageable, and updatable without requiring a team of GIS specialists or custom developers. While consumer mapping tools like Google Maps have made outdoor navigation nearly invisible, indoor wayfinding remains fragmented, labor-intensive, and often static. Mappedin aims to solve that by applying AI to the most tedious part of the process—map creation—and then layering on interactivity, real-time data, and collaboration features that make the map a living asset rather than a one-time deliverable. The platform’s core value proposition is speed: uploading a floor plan image or CAD file and letting AI generate a structured, editable map that can be turned into an interactive 3D experience in hours rather than weeks. For venue operators who have historically relied on external agencies for every map update, this shift has real operational and cost implications. But as with any specialized tool, the fit depends heavily on the scale, complexity, and ongoing needs of the venue.

Where Mappedin stands out most clearly is in its AI-powered map creation workflow. The ability to upload a floor plan and have the system recognize rooms, corridors, and points of interest is not trivial—many indoor mapping solutions still require manual tracing or extensive cleanup. Mappedin’s AI handles the initial layout, and the editor allows for fine-tuning. In practice, this means a facility manager at a mall can take an existing PDF of the floor plan, upload it, and within minutes have a basic navigable map that can be enriched with store names, restrooms, and escalators. The interactive 3D maps are visually polished and responsive across devices, which matters for user adoption—if a map feels clunky or slow, visitors will revert to asking for directions. The platform also supports real-time data integration, which is critical for airports and stadiums where flight information, gate changes, security wait times, and event schedules need to be reflected live. This combination of rapid creation and live updatability is what separates Mappedin from static PDF maps or basic directory boards.

That said, the tool is not a one-size-fits-all solution. The pricing model is per map per month, which can become expensive for organizations with dozens or hundreds of venues. A regional airport operator managing multiple terminals, or a university with many buildings, will need to carefully evaluate whether the per-map cost scales sustainably. The free tier exists but is likely limited in map count and features, making it more of a trial than a long-term option for serious deployments. There is also no mention of offline navigation capabilities in the provided facts, which could be a limitation for venues with poor cellular coverage or for users who need to navigate without an internet connection. Similarly, while Mappedin offers developer tools, the extent of SDK access and custom integration flexibility is not detailed here; organizations with highly specific UI requirements or existing apps may need to verify that the platform can be embedded seamlessly.

The ideal user for Mappedin is a venue manager, facility manager, or event organizer who needs to create and maintain multiple indoor maps with frequent updates, and who values speed and collaboration over extreme customization. Airports are a textbook use case: they have complex layouts, constantly changing flight data, and a captive audience that benefits from clear wayfinding. Mappedin’s integration with real-time data sources means the map can display current wait times at security, gate changes, and even suggest the fastest route to a boarding gate. For malls, the value lies in shopper discoverability—helping visitors find specific stores, restrooms, and parking, while also enabling analytics on foot traffic and dwell time. Stadiums and event spaces can use Mappedin to guide fans to seats, concessions, and exits, and to update maps dynamically as event schedules shift. Workplaces and corporate campuses can leverage the platform for employee navigation, desk booking integration, and emergency evacuation routing, though these use cases may require additional integrations that are not fully covered in the available facts.

A practical buyer should approach Mappedin with a clear understanding of their map inventory and update frequency. If you manage a single venue with a relatively static layout, the free or Plus tier may suffice, but you should test the AI creation accuracy with your specific floor plan formats. For multi-venue organizations, the Pro or Enterprise tiers become necessary, and the cost should be weighed against the labor savings from reduced manual mapping. The real-time collaboration feature is a genuine differentiator for teams that need multiple stakeholders—security, operations, marketing—to edit map data simultaneously without version conflicts. However, the platform’s suitability for small venues or pop-up events depends on whether the per-map pricing and setup time are justified. Event organizers, for instance, might find Mappedin useful for conferences with multiple session rooms and exhibitor halls, but they need to account for the time required to build and test the map before the event.

In summary, Mappedin delivers on its promise of AI-accelerated indoor mapping with a polished interactive output. It is not a universal replacement for all indoor navigation needs, but for the specific workflows it targets—venue operations, real-time wayfinding, and collaborative map management—it offers a compelling blend of speed and functionality. The key decision criteria are scale, update frequency, and integration requirements. Organizations that can justify the per-map investment and need live data feeds will find Mappedin a practical upgrade over static maps or custom development. Those with simpler needs or tighter budgets may find the free tier limiting and the pricing structure less forgiving. As with any specialized tool, the best way to evaluate fit is to run a pilot with a representative floor plan and a realistic update scenario.

How does Mappedin pricing work per map?Pricing

Mappedin offers subscription tiers billed per map per month: Free ($0), Plus ($25/month when billed annually, $30 month-to-month), Pro ($165/month when billed annually, $200 month-to-month), and Enterprise (custom pricing). Each tier includes different features and map limits. For multi-venue organizations, costs can add up quickly, so evaluate your map count and required capabilities.

What is the Mappedin Maps for Good program?General

The Mappedin Maps for Good program provides free or discounted mapping services to first-response organizations (e.g., firefighters) and academic institutions (e.g., K-12 schools) to support safety and security needs. It aims to remove barriers to technology that helps protect and save lives. Eligibility and application details are available on Mappedin's website.
